THE ARCHER'S REGISTER: A YEAR BOOK OF FACTS - FOR 1878-79

THE ARCHER

Click to zoom

A very rare issue of the Victorian archery annual comprising narrative and statistical records which started in 1864 and was edited up to 1888 by James Sharpe, archery correspondent for 'The Field' magazine and author of several related books.

8vo. 224pp. Cloth-covered boards. Boards rubbed to edges. Pages lightly aged. A good copy. Very scarce.
